Welcome to the Department of Mathematics and Computer Science

Currently, 12 professors, 24 assistents and around 300 students are working at our department.
In addition to the classical study Mathematics for Diploma and different possibilities for teacher study in Mathematics and Computer Science we offer since 1998 the study Biomathematics for Diploma unique in Germany. We also have a new study for Bachelor of Mathematics with Computer Science. Furthermore around 3000 students of different faculties are taught Mathematics, Statistics and Computer Science as a subsidiary subject.
In research, emphasis is on Mathematical Physics (Quantum stochastics, Differential operators on Manifolds). Other Research topics are Fractals and Time Series Analysis, Theory of Computability and Complexity and Optimal Control.
